Originally Posted by Phil Hodgins I am after some advice.
My arrow nocks have become very loose on the string which is causing the arrow to come off the string during draw. I have adjusted them by closing up the nock with a pair of pliars.
Is that what I should be doing or should I being doing something else ? It did seem to do the job.
There is lots of information saying what the correct tension should be but none of them actually tell the you the important bit, which is how to change it.
Thanks
Phil |
Closing nocs with pliers might work in the short term. But, beware that you could weaken them & the nocs could break as you loose. This happened to an archer some time ago & instead of the arrow flying to the target, it left the string at a rightangle shooting between the archer standing next to him & his bow at full draw.
In the past, I have built up the worn area with nylon thread & covered it with nail varnish. (I always keep some with me. Who knows, I might be asked out for dinner one day.
